Geography comments: "The Balof shelters are a couple of overhangs that face each other across 20 m of collapsed doline at Madina (basis of coordinate), 90 km south of Kavieng", New Ireland, PNG.
"The sites are in secondary forest ... c. 80 m above sea level and 2.7 km south of the coast".
The material reported here is from a 1985 excavation of Balof Shelter 2.
There is a radiocarbon date of 14240 ± 400 BP from the top of Horizon VII.

Habitat comments: "Horizons VI-VII at Balof shelter 2 span reddish-brown sediment layers (120-160 cm), with several intermittent levels of light, creamy coloured soil".
"Lesser amounts of cultural material (compared to Horizons I-V) suggests that this area of the deposit was of a more natural origin".
Although various stone artefacts including cores, chunks, flakes, chips and cobbles are still present.

Sampling comments: "In 1985, 4 square metres were opened in Balof shelter 2, the material being excavated in 1 m2 x 10 cm units and dry sieved through 5 mm mesh".
"This excavation was extended in 1988 by a further 1.25 m2".
The material reported here pertains to 3 square metres of the 1985 excavations (Squares K2, K3, K4).
Counts are of numbers of identified specimens by mandibles, maxillae and teeth.
